I have a 2 gallon aquarium with one fern, a small rock pile, and one male betta. I do 30% water changes twice a week. Could I keep some red shrimp or more preferably crystal shrimp in here. I realize that this is most definatly not gonna work out but i thought i might ask, thanks
 
U could keep the betta like that. He will eat the shrimp in my experience, the fancier the betta (those or red ones) the more aggressive the betta. What would be much better is a small air powered filter (ten bucks at wally world) and just once a week 20 percent water changes.
To many water changes could stress the betta, they can live in aquaria in excess of 7what years. My wife has knew in a five gallon with 3 plants, deco, and small air powered filter. They don't like too much current in there tank with those giant fins they have. My boy had one in a 3 gallon with air powered unddrgravel and one plant, but he gave that to my friends daughter. They are smart fish and u will probably find yourself getting him a bigger tank later on.
